Types of Interior Business Signage

Businesses use a variety of interior signage solutions depending on the environment and operational needs.

Lobby Signs

Lobby signage is typically installed in reception areas or entrance spaces where visitors first arrive. These signs display the company logo and brand identity, creating a strong first impression.

Lobby signs often use dimensional lettering, acrylic panels or metal finishes to create a professional visual presence.

ADA Compliant Signage

Accessibility signage helps ensure buildings meet ADA guidelines while providing clear information for visitors.

These signs are commonly used for room identification, restroom labeling and directional guidance throughout the building.

Wall Graphics and Environmental Branding

Wall graphics allow businesses to integrate branding directly into their interior design. Logos, mission statements and visual messaging can transform office spaces into engaging brand environments.

Wall graphics are commonly used in corporate offices, retail environments and healthcare facilities.

Designing Interior Signage Systems

Interior signage should be designed as part of a coordinated system rather than individual elements placed throughout the building.

Businesses benefit from evaluating visitor movement patterns, reception areas and high traffic spaces when planning interior signage.

Signage placement, materials and lighting can significantly influence how visitors interact with the space and perceive the brand.

Frequently Asked Questions About Interior Business Signage

What is interior business signage?

Interior signage includes signs installed inside a building such as lobby signs, room identification signs, directional signage and branded wall displays.

Do businesses need ADA compliant signs?

Many commercial buildings must meet ADA accessibility requirements, which include signage designed to assist individuals with visual impairments.

Where should lobby signs be installed?

Lobby signs are typically placed behind reception desks or on walls directly visible when visitors enter the building.

What materials are used for interior signage?

Interior signs are commonly fabricated using acrylic, aluminum, PVC and dimensional lettering materials that create a polished visual appearance.

Can interior signage include branding graphics?

Yes. Many businesses incorporate wall graphics, logo displays and branded messaging into their interior signage systems to reinforce brand identity.
